Transaction 43e37890f2544d20743eec900a689108533535027c6f52cf8225a64c796e1be2
1 Input
2 Outputs
- 43e37890f2544d20743eec900a689108533535027c6f52cf8225a64c796e1be2:0
- 43e37890f2544d20743eec900a689108533535027c6f52cf8225a64c796e1be2:1
value 798840
address 3FKMvfegpEV1KjSqZWz2VSkYcPffmzbHBB
value 948860916
address 1Cka18LCXDiLvqrmGz9wsoQxevg33q4RsU